Who QuickCommerceOS is for

Founders and regional operators launching their own branded quick commerce app with independent vendors, customer ordering and delivery partner operations. The current business model is multi-vendor. Retail-chain and single-brand multi-store support is roadmap only.

Who Sharetribe is generally for

Sharetribe offers a hosted no-code marketplace builder with options for custom development. Its public positioning covers product, service and rental marketplaces rather than only quick commerce delivery.

Business model and marketplace architecture

Sharetribe provides hosted marketplace infrastructure and a no-code website builder, with custom-code options. Its pricing describes mobile wrappers and custom mobile apps by plan. Evaluate the delivery workflow separately from listing and transaction tools.

Where QuickCommerceOS is more focused

QuickCommerceOS is more focused on physical local delivery: independent vendor onboarding, catalogue setup, customer orders, delivery partner assignments, live tracking, commissions, vendor payouts and COD reconciliation.

Where Sharetribe may be a better fit

Sharetribe may be better suited for a service, rental or listing-led marketplace, or for founders who want no-code validation followed by custom development on a hosted marketplace foundation.

Final recommendation by business type

Choose the platform around the business transaction. Evaluate Sharetribe for bookings and listings; evaluate QuickCommerceOS for a grocery or multi-restaurant delivery aggregator. Do not assume that a generic marketplace website includes a complete rider operation.

Questions to resolve in each demo

  • Is the transaction an immediate delivery, a booking or a listing inquiry?
  • What work connects merchant acceptance to a delivery partner assignment?
  • Does the budget include custom development and mobile app work?
  • How would cash deliveries and vendor balances be reconciled in the proposed setup?

Use the same vendor acceptance, rider assignment, tracking, commission and payout scenario for both providers. Record what is included, what requires configuration, and what needs additional implementation. Budget for payment gateway and external service costs as well as software.

Does QuickCommerceOS provide a public API?

No. QuickCommerceOS has no public API, public developer platform or developer documentation. Marketing Plus webhooks support configured external communication and automation workflows.
